Jorge Martín is set to join Yamaha's MotoGP team starting from the 2027 season.
The Spaniard will be paired with Ai Ogura, representing the future of the sport.
What happened?
Yamaha announced its official rider pair on July 2, 2026.
Martín brings his exceptional speed and determination to the team.
Why it matters for Jorge Martín
The move underlines Yamaha's ambition and confidence in the project.
Paolo Pavesio, the team's general manager, expressed excitement about the new era.
